If syslogd is started with -S, it accepts TLS connections to receive
encrypted messages. The server certificates are taken from /etc/ssl like relayd does. OK benno@ beck@ deraadt@

+.It Fl S Ar listen_address
+Create a TLS listen socket for receiving encrypted messages and
+bind it to the specified address.
+A port number may be specified using the
+.Ar host:port
+syntax.
+The syslog server will attempt to look up a private key in
+.Pa /etc/ssl/private/host:port.key
+and a public certificate in
+.Pa /etc/ssl/host:port.crt ,
+where
+.Ar host
+is the specified host name or IP address and
+.Ar port
+is the specified port if given on the command line.
+If these files are not present, syslogd will continue to look in
+.Pa /etc/ssl/private/host.key
+and
+.Pa /etc/ssl/host.crt .
